Default Paul Blevins '73 Vega

Hello Gents, long time since I've been around, life has been busy. Over the 4th weekend, I was up in the hills of PA visiting family and happened across what I'm pretty sure is Blevins '73 super stock Vega. I've done a bunch of "googling" to no avail. Where might I find what the VIN should be? It has the SRD 5-link and tubular frame so that fits. Yes, I am working on pics and the gent does want to sell although, he's aware of what Grump's sister vega sold for and he's "aiming high."

Any help with identifying info would be great, or a pointer on where to search.

Blevins’ Pro Stock Vega was a cover car & featured In the November 1973 issue of Super Stock & Drag Illustrated. The photos in that feature would be instrumental in a positive identification.

Good point, there are other SRD Vegas built around the same time as Blevins car that were bodies in white.
Here is a picture of a trim tag from another SRD Vega if you note it says
BODY IN WHITE
TACK WELD ONLY
